SpletWash, core and shred cabbage. Place in a large bowl. Sprinkle salt on cabbage and use hands to massage/knead it into the shredded cabbage. Let sit for 5 minutes so juices can start to release from cabbage. Massage/knead again. Let sit another 5 minutes. Add cabbage to 1/2 gallon fermenting or jar. Pack it in tight. Splet23. jan. 2024 · Sauerkrautsuppe – German Sauerkraut Soup Cooking time: Ready in 50 minutes. Sauerkraut is a well-known German side dish made from fermented raw cabbage. This local culinary symbol is already a popular meal in and of itself, but people also use it as a main ingredient in many dishes, including Sauerkrautsuppe. Splet02. feb. 2024 · How to make Polish sauerkraut soup 1 .Start by briefly frying the onion and bay leaf in a little oil, then add the sauerkraut and continue cooking for another minute or so. 2. Pour in half of the vegetable stock (and add the meat if using), cover and bring to the boil, then simmer for 20 minutes.
